Out of work since the season began, cornerback Chris Carr is expected to spend some time this week in San Diego and depending on how well he shows what he can offer on the field, he could end up sticking around for a while.
Jason LaCanfora of CBS Sports is reporting that the Chargers will host Carr this week in a attempt to bolster a defensive backfield that’s been hit hard by injuries.
Carr, 29, is now in his eighth NFL season and once signed to a contract, he’ll be on his fifth team, with stops in Oakland, Tennessee, Baltimore, and Minnesota already on his resume.
After they signed him in the off-season to provide an upgrade to their secondary, the Vikings released Carr just before the start of the season to avoid having to guarantee his entire contract for this year.
